Transaction 16141c3927ac331440f912e73a51a88257c1a9316548f589934ba28f5811851d

1 Input
2 Outputs
  • 16141c3927ac331440f912e73a51a88257c1a9316548f589934ba28f5811851d:0
  • value  29959114
    address  1BqMM2AJtwLQNJLxsBGKbivXuyqF5pLm1
  • 16141c3927ac331440f912e73a51a88257c1a9316548f589934ba28f5811851d:1
  • value  5000000
    address  1DsqtRq2uH6oDWE65rQgJqRBiabmUiMdgb